“The death of Ezeife is a great loss for Nigeria,” said Governor Uzodimma

Posted by

Imo State Governor Hope Uzodimma has expressed his sorrow at the passing of Chukwuemeka Ezeife, who had previously served as the governor of Anambra. He stated that Nigeria has lost a significant asset.

This was said by Uzodimma in a statement that was issued by Mr. Oguwike Nwachuku, who serves as his Chief Press Secretary and Media Adviser.

The late elder statesman was a “consistent voice for good governance and progressive politics,” according to his description of an elder statesman.

Ezeife, who was also known as Okwadike of Igboukwu, was the first governor of Anambra to be elected democratically. He served in that capacity between the years 1992 and 1993.

It was reported by the Daily Post that the former governor passed away on Thursday at the National Hospital in Abuja. He was 85 years old.

According to the governor, Ezeife would be greatly missed by everyone who had the opportunity to interact with him. He emphasized that his dedication to the welfare of all people, including the common man as well as the rich and mighty, distinguished him as a man who came to serve both God and humanity.

According to Uzodimma, the legacy that Ezeife left behind as a former governor, former Permanent Secretary, and former Political Adviser would imprint themselves permanently in the minds of the people.

It was brought to his attention that the voice of the deceased and the contributions that they had made to issues of good governance in his state, Nigeria, and society in general cannot be forgotten in a hurry.

He prayed to God Almighty that he would provide the departed a sweet repose and that he would allow his family the grace to suffer the loss of their loved one.
